]> git.openstreetmap.org Git - rails.git/blobdiff - app/views/changeset/_changeset_paging_nav.html.erb
Avoid mass assignment error in spam observer
[rails.git] / app / views / changeset / _changeset_paging_nav.html.erb
index b8ac1a65fca39f394c5aaf7762ed9e3013535437..52c3decb890e3754fa68ac3d4a831e514696fa76 100644 (file)
@@ -1,18 +1,17 @@
-<% current_page = @edit_pages.current_page %>
+<p>
 
-<%= t'changeset.changeset_paging_nav.showing_page' %> 
-<%= current_page.number %> (<%= current_page.first_item %><% 
-if (current_page.first_item < current_page.last_item) # if more than 1 changeset on page 
-  %>-<%= current_page.last_item %><% 
-end %>
-<%= t'changeset.changeset_paging_nav.of'%> <%= @edit_pages.item_count %>)
+<% if @page > 1 %>
+<%= link_to t('changeset.changeset_paging_nav.previous'), params.merge({ :page => @page - 1 }) %>
+<% else %>
+<%= t('changeset.changeset_paging_nav.previous') %>
+<% end %>
 
-<%
-if @edit_pages.page_count > 1 
-       bboxparam = h(params['bbox'])
-       bboxparam = nil if bboxparam==""
-%>
- | <%= pagination_links_each(@edit_pages, {}) { |n| link_to(n,  :display_name => @display_name, :bbox => bboxparam , :page => n) }  %>
-<%
-end
-%>
+| <%= t('changeset.changeset_paging_nav.showing_page', :page => @page) %> |
+
+<% if @edits.size < @page_size %>
+<%= t('changeset.changeset_paging_nav.next') %>
+<% else %>
+<%= link_to t('changeset.changeset_paging_nav.next'), params.merge({ :page => @page + 1 }) %>
+<% end %>
+
+</p>